Financial Relief for Randy & LindaSue

2020 has brought misfortune and darkness to many people in many ways, but it hits hardest when it happens to those close to you. This is the case for our good friends, Randy and LindaSue Andrese. 


Randy and LindaSue have been members of the 2D NJ Brigade for many years, educating communities on Civil War and 19th Century history, and I’ve had the opportunity to get to know them over the past five years. Always ready to lend a hand, and kind, capable, and welcoming to visitors at every event we do, we were devastated to learn that Randy was diagnosed with cancer in 2020.


While Randy had been experiencing some health issues as early as 2019, a series of tests in October of 2020 revealed that Randy has Stage II bladder cancer and a severe kidney/utterer blockage. In the midst of a global pandemic, he’s faced multiple hospital visits for tests, surgeries, and chemotherapy. As LindaSue is an at-risk individual, this diagnosis has been devastating to both of them, as LindaSue has to risk exposure at every appointment, and Randy is fighting against both cancer and the possibility of contracting COVID-19. 


They’ve stalwartly been doing treatments, but as often happens in the face of medical trauma, cancer and COVID are not the only things Randy and LindaSue are facing. Due to the pandemic and her at-risk status, LindaSue has been unable to work, and after Randy’s diagnosis, he couldn’t continue working, either. In facing similar issues with unemployment that thousands of Americans have been dealing with since March of 2020, as well as Randy being denied disability funds, the Andreses have seen their finances dry up as medical bills loom. 


While they are insured, like most Americans, their insurance only covers a small percentage of the mounting medical debt from treatments, chemo, appointments, checkups, and surgeries, placing them in the precarious position of weighing Randy’s quality of life against paying their monthly expenses. They’ve had very little income since October 21st, 2020, and after their furnace broke in December, are in desperate need of funds to pay their living expenses and cover the costs of Randy’s cancer treatments. 


While we know that $10,000 won’t even pay a fraction of the medical expenses facing the Andreses in this new year, we hope that it can at least be a stop-gap to ease financial stress and allow them to focus on Randy’s health and recovery.
